("ai", emptyCommandInfo {
longname = "abstract_info",
syntax = "ai IDENTIFIER",
synopsis = "provides an information about a function or a category from the abstract syntax",
explanation = unlines [
"The command has one argument which is either function or a category defined in",
"the abstract syntax of the current grammar. If the argument is a function then",
"its type is printed out. If it is a category then the category definition is printed"
],
exec = \opts arg -> do
case arg of
[Fun id []] -> case Map.lookup id (funs (abstract pgf)) of
Just (ty,def) -> putStrLn (render (text "fun" <+> text (prCId id) <+> colon <+> ppType 0 ty $$
if def == EEq []
then empty
else text "def" <+> text (prCId id) <+> char '=' <+> ppExpr 0 def))
Nothing -> case Map.lookup id (cats (abstract pgf)) of
Just hyps -> putStrLn (render (text "cat" <+>
text (prCId id) <+>
hsep (map ppHypo hyps)))
Nothing -> putStrLn "unknown identifier"
_ -> putStrLn "a single identifier is expected from the command"
return void
})
